Kenpachi, having learned his Zanpakutō's name, Nozarashi, decides to unleash his Shikai, resembling an oversized meat cleaver, with which he obliterates the meteor. Gremmy imagines over a dozen of himself, and with their combined powers, he imagines Kenpachi in outer space.
Kenpachi Zaraki (更木 剣八, Zaraki Kenpachi) is a fictional supporting character in the anime and manga series Bleach created by Tite Kubo. He is the captain of the 11th Division within the Gotei 13 .
The episodes of the Bleach anime television series are based on Tite Kubo's original manga series of the same name.It is directed by Noriyuki Abe, produced by TV Tokyo, Dentsu and Pierrot, and was broadcast in Japan from October 5, 2004, to March 27, 2012. [1]
Gremmy proceeds to overwhelm Yachiru before facing Kenpachi in a battle. At one point of the battle, Gremmy summons a meteorite over the Soul Society, but Zaraki uses his Shikai "Nozarashi" to destroy it. Seeing that he can't defeat him, Gremmy decides to imagine himself powerful as Zaraki but ends up being killed by his own imagination.
Kenpachi is easily battling both Komamura and Tōsen, forcing Tōsen to use his bankai, which removes all of Kenpachi's senses with the exception of his sense of touch. The thirteenth season of the Bleach anime series is based on Tite Kubo's Bleach manga series. It is known as the Zanpakutō: The Alternate Tale arc (斬魄刀異聞篇, Zanpakutō Ibun Hen), [1] is directed by Noriyuki Abe and produced by TV Tokyo, Dentsu, and Studio Pierrot. [2]
